To: All Members and Staff
From: rct2nut, Regional Manger We are in the process of doing a little housekeeping which includes: 1. We created a sub-forum within the Q&A section titled "Solved Topics/Problems". We are closing all old topics in the Q&A section then moving them to the solved forum. This will help not only keep things neat but will help you if you have a question. You can look in the "Solved Topics/Problems" forum to see if you question has already been asked and answered. 2. We have created an "Abandoned Parks" sub-forum in the RCT Aisle. If you have not updated your "Under Construction" Park in 30 days your thread will be closed and moved to the "Abandoned Parks" section. You may, when you are ready to update, contact any staff member to reopen your thread. 3. You will also notice we have some nifty new graphics to use when we close or move a topic. I want to thank Matt (moderator/aisle patrol) for making these wonderful graphic signs. This will truely make things easier on our staff so everything is uniform and looking spiffy.
